Valencia is the third largest city in Spain and well connected to the rest of Europe. You should consider it as part of your Europe tour when planning. After tasting food in vienna, try out valencia restaurants and taste paella. This is where the dish originated and is the culinary symbol of the city. You must taste paella at least once during your stay. Choose among the top three restaurants: La Ruia Restaurant, Tapelia Restaurant and Taverna Alkazar.
A trip to Valencia should include a trip to Miguelete. Now you have to keep in mind, you will have to climb over two hundred steps to get to the top, but once you get there, you will see a beautiful view of the city. If Spanish pottery intrigues you, you will want to see Museo Nacional de Cer mica Gonz lez Mart. The displays show how the ceramics were made and how they came to be today. It is an amazing place to visit.
Valencia Fashion is something not to miss as well.. There are a lot of specialists of handmade items as well as materials for the latest trends of fashion. The streets of Sorni and Amros are very famous for their collection of jewelry. Mercado Central is the biggest shopping area in all of Europe. You will find the vendors nice and personal and the building is a work of history
